Our History

Founded by Charles Halfpenny in 2000, Halfpenny Technologies is a leading provider of healthcare connectivity and integration solutions designed to facilitate interoperability between physician EMRs and hospitals, laboratories and other ancillary service providers.

The Halfpenny team has an extensive history of working together to help clients achieve their clinical data integration goals. In fact, several members of the management team and staff have been collaborating in the areas of connectivity and clinical systems integration for more than 12 years. Working with other Halfpenny team members, this core group is committed to applying its years of technology and healthcare industry experience to the continued advancement of Health Information Exchange (HIE).

Halfpenny Technologies Timeline

  • 1987 – Release of the Dr. Chart electronic medical records system
  • 1989 – Dr. Chart is the first commercially available product to support the ASTM 1238 Standard Specification for Transferring Clinical Observations Between Independent Computer Systems
  • 1990 – SmithKline, Roche and MetPath offer Dr. Chart for lab order entry and results reporting
  • 1992 – Development of Clinical Data Exchange (CDX) lab interface engine to facilitate LIS connectivity to Dr. Chart in hospital outreach settings
  • 1997 – Dr. Chart releases the first Web-based order entry and results reporting system
  • 1997 – Dr. Chart is acquired by Advanced Health Corporation
  • 2000 – Halfpenny Technologies is formed to address the growing need for connectivity between labs and their clients
  • 2001 – Halfpenny Technologies introduces Interface Technology Framework
  • 2003 – SecureConnect is created to facilitate communications between EMR and LIS systems
  • 2004 – Lab Data Dispatch is developed to offset deficiencies commonly found in EMR systems
  • 2006 – Process is established to perform LOINC mapping
  • 2007– Halfpenny Technologies forms partnership with Misys Healthcare to facilitate EMR interface installations
  • 2009 – Halfpenny Technologies’ proven products and services are well-positioned to meet the growing demand for Health Information Exchange (HIE)
